What Your Manufacturer Warranty Covers

While coverage varies slightly by manufacturer and floor plan, most new manufactured homes at Alta Vista include:

1-Year Limited Manufacturer Warranty

Manufacturers typically cover defects in materials and workmanship for one year from the date of closing or installation. This coverage often includes:

  • Interior finishes

  • Cabinets and trim

  • Doors and windows

  • Plumbing systems

  • Electrical systems

  • HVAC systems

  • Built-in components

Appliances usually carry separate warranties from their individual manufacturers.

If a covered item fails due to a manufacturing defect during the warranty term, the manufacturer arranges repair service in accordance with its written policy.

Structural Coverage (Extended Protection)

Many manufacturers also provide extended structural coverage, often up to five years, on major structural components such as:

  • Load-bearing walls

  • Roof structure

  • Floor systems

  • Primary framing components

What Manufacturer Warranties Do Not Cover

Manufacturer warranties do not cover:

  • Normal wear and tear

  • Cosmetic damage after move-in

  • Damage caused by a lack of maintenance

  • Alterations or additions not installed by the manufacturer

  • Damage from severe weather after installation

How You Request Warranty Service

If you experience an issue during the warranty period, you:

  1. Submit a written warranty request within the coverage timeframe.

  2. Provide documentation or photos if requested.

  3. Allow the manufacturer or authorized technician to inspect the issue.

If the issue qualifies under the warranty terms, the manufacturer schedules and completes the repair.

Built to Federal HUD Standards

Manufacturers build all homes to federal HUD construction and safety standards. These standards regulate:

  • Structural strength

  • Fire safety

  • Energy efficiency

  • Transport durability

These requirements create consistency and strengthen long-term performance.
